Data Analyst I

Position Purpose Residing within the Innovation Solutions Group, this role entails analyzing data from various internal and external sources and providing workflow assistance to meet the data requirements of both internal teams and external clients. Essential Functions

Data Transformation

  • Review and analyze data gathered from ground surveys, reports, aerial photographs, and satellite images.
  • Determine, scale, and orient geodetic points, elevations, and other planimetric or topographic features using established mathematical methods.
  • Develop and manage a range of geospatial data formats.

QA/QC internal and external data

  • Perform quality assessments on finalized compositions to ensure accuracy and completeness.
  • Document and upkeep detailed metadata for all geospatial datasets and mapping procedures to maintain consistent data quality and process transparency.
  • Continuously monitor and assimilate the latest developments and updates within the Autodesk and FME suite to enhance data integration capabilities.

Minimum Requirements :

  • An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ree in Geography, Drafting / Design, GIS, or a related field, or at least two years of relevant Autodesk Suite and or FME Suite experience.
  • Comprehensive understanding of Coordinate Reference Systems, with the capability to georeferenced data, perform coordinate transformations, and rectify cartographic inconsistencies.
  • Proficiency in managing and transforming data.
  • Ability to thrive in a dynamic environment and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Strong organizational skills with the capacity to execute projects efficiently and autonomously.
  • Familiarity with general surveying concepts and Trimble TBC; prior experience is beneficial.
